WebExtended Berkeley Packet Filter (eBPF) addresses both these issues. eBPF is a kernel technology (fully available since Linux 4.4). It lets programs run without needing to add additional modules or modify the kernel source code. You can conceive of it as a lightweight, sandboxed virtual machine (VM) within the Linux kernel.
